Anna Morgenstern, the CEO of The Space Events & Sports, is a Polish entrepreneur and philanthropist with a fascinating professional journey. At 53, she proudly calls Dubai home, having moved to the UAE more than six years ago. While her career has taken her across different industries and countries, it was her time in the Emirates that truly reshaped her relationship with money.
When she first arrived, she was focused on business growth and financial stability. But as she settled into Dubai’s fast-paced, opportunity-rich environment, her mindset shifted. It was no longer just about making money—it was about building something that would last beyond her lifetime.
More Than Just a Paycheck
At first, Anna, like many expats, was excited about the financial perks of living in the UAE—higher earnings, no income tax, and a lifestyle that felt like a constant reward for hard work. But she quickly realized that in Dubai, financial success isn’t just about how much you earn, but how well you manage and grow it.
Surrounded by successful entrepreneurs, investors, and business leaders, she saw firsthand how people weren’t just working for money—they were making their money work for them. That’s when her perspective changed.
A New Relationship with Wealth
Before moving to Dubai, Anna saw money as a means to security and comfort. But living in the UAE, she started thinking beyond short-term goals. She became more focused on wealth creation—investments, business expansion, and financial strategies that could build a lasting impact.
“Back in Poland, financial success meant having a good job, some savings, and maybe a retirement plan. But here, I’ve learned that wealth isn’t just about today—it’s about the future,” she says.
The Power of the UAE’s Financial Freedom
One of the biggest advantages of living in Dubai is its financial flexibility. With no income tax, high business potential, and a thriving entrepreneurial ecosystem, Anna saw an opportunity to accelerate her financial growth.
Instead of just saving, she started looking into investments—real estate, new business ventures, and projects that could create passive income. “Dubai pushes you to think bigger. It’s not about how much you earn but how you multiply what you have,” she explains.
Thinking Long-Term
Today, Anna is more focused on legacy than ever before. Her business, The Space Events & Sports, is thriving, and she’s passionate about using her success to give back through philanthropy and mentorship.
According to Anna, her financial mindset has completely transformed since she first arrived in Dubai. “I’m still enjoying my life here, but I’m also thinking bigger. I want to build something meaningful—something that doesn’t just serve me today but lasts for years to come.”
For her, the UAE has provided more than just financial success—it has reshaped her entire perspective on wealth. “It’s no longer just about making money; it’s about creating a future. A legacy that outlives me, benefits others, and continues to grow.”
